Cinematography is defined as the art of photography and camerawork in film-making and refers to the different types of camera shot and angles used within a piece of film. This is essential within a music video as it is able to show specific elements of the scene in a specific way which present what is being shown in a way which is beneficial to the video. Cinematography is even more so important within a narrate style video as it allows for the characters to presented in a specific way and documents what occurs within the narrative in a way which emphasises important elements. Cinematography also allows for the audience to form relationships with the audience as it is able to show the characters emotions and situations which allows the audience to sympathise with them.

One of the firsts shots i will use is a high angle shot. A high angle shot is when the camera is positioned above the character and looks down on the character. This specific camera shot makes the character look smaller as the fact that you are looking down on them makes them appear inferior to the audience. This makes the character appear more vulnerable and lonely with little power, it also shows a larger amount of the surrounding setting which appears to show the character as getting swallowed by the setting which presents them as a insignificant part of this setting. Contrastingly we also plan to use a low angle shot. This shot is the opposite to a high angle show as it is shot from below the middle of the character and is looking up at the character. This shot makes the more powerful and dominant as it makes them appear physically bigger as the charter will be looking down on the camera creating the effect that he or she is bigger. This camera shot doesn't capture much of the surroundings and therefore makes the character appear more important as they dominate the shot and are the only thing the audience see. Another shot we plan to use is a close up. A close up is a very common camera shot used within all forms of film and it concentrates on a specific image which can be seen very closely making it cover the majority of the screen and leaving little of the surroundings. A close up is used to show the importance of something and make the audience immediately recognise its significance within the piece of film.
